The Rise of Tech-Driven Real Estate Platforms
The advent of technology has demystified the home-buying process, providing tools and platforms that cater to both buyers and sellers. Zillow, a prominent player in this sector, reshaped the field by offering:
- Comprehensive Listings: Access to a vast database of property listings.
- Market Insights: Providing trends and predictions about home values.
- Digital Tools: Facilitating virtual tours and mortgage calculators.

The current landscape is aggressively being altered by ambitious entrepreneurs who are not just adding features, but reimagining the entire process. The challenger’s strategy revolves around addressing contemporary real estate needs through:
1. Hyper-Personalized Experiences
While platforms like Zillow have focused on wide-ranging data, the new approach emphasizes personalization:
- Utilizing AI and machine learning to tailor property recommendations based on a user’s unique profile.
- Providing customized financial advice, ensuring users understand the financial nuances of buying property.
2. Enhanced Transparency
Transparency in real estate has often been a pain point for buyers:
- Blockchain technology is being implemented to ensure secure, traceable transactions.
- A dedicated platform for users to discuss, rate, and review agents and experiences, fostering accountability.
3. Streamlined Transaction Processes
Conventional transactions often involve cumbersome paperwork and numerous intermediaries:
- Smart contracts are automating many facets of the contracting process.
- Integration with legal and financial services ensuring everything from escrow to closing is done digitally.

Challenges and Criticisms of the New Approach
No disruption goes unchallenged, and this is no different. Potential obstacles include:
- Resistance to Change: Traditionalists may view these innovations with skepticism.
- Data Privacy Concerns: Increased digitization necessitates robust data protection measures.
- Market Adaptability: Aligning rapid tech evolution with existing market practices can be daunting.
While the hurdles are notable, the trajectory promises substantial rewards, fostering a robust dialogue about the future of real estate.
